Regular sewers cleaning in Mississauga is of paramount importance for maintaining a hygienic and functional urban environment. Sewers play a crucial role in transporting wastewater and sewage away from homes, businesses, and industries, preventing contamination of our water sources and the spread of diseases. Over time, sewers accumulate debris, sediment, and other materials that can obstruct the flow of wastewater, leading to blockages, overflows, and other costly problems.
Neglecting sewer maintenance can result in a range of issues, including:
- Blockages: Accumulated debris can clog sewers, causing wastewater to back up into homes, businesses, and streets. This can lead to flooding, damage to property, and the release of raw sewage into the environment.
- Corrosion: Sewers are exposed to corrosive materials, such as hydrogen sulfide gas, which can damage pipes and lead to leaks. Leaks can contaminate groundwater and surface water, pose a health risk, and attract pests.
- Root intrusion: Tree roots can infiltrate sewers through cracks or damaged joints, causing blockages and damage to pipes.
- Debris accumulation: Heavy rainfall or flooding can wash sediment, leaves, and other debris into sewers, increasing the risk of blockages.
- Odors: Unclean sewers can emit foul odors that can be unpleasant for residents and businesses and attract pests.
To prevent these problems and ensure the proper functioning of Mississauga's sewer system, regular cleaning and repair are essential. Sewer cleaning involves using specialized equipment, such as jetting nozzles, to remove debris and buildup from the pipes. Sewer repair may be necessary to address leaks, cracks, or other damage to the pipes.
